2.5 Million Digital Cameras Shipped in Q3

Framingham, Mass. – Digital cameras continue their strong showing at retail, racking up shipments of 2.5 million units during the third quarter of this year, according to the market research firm IDC.

IDC, Framingham, Mass., attributed shipment growth to channel dealers stocking up early in anticipation of a highly successful holiday season for the digital camera category.

Market leader Sony continued to hold the lion’s share of the market with 29 percent of units shipped in the third quarter followed by Kodak with 15 percent and Olympus with 14 percent.

According to IDC, all top vendors continue to be successful by marketing higher resolution cameras between $199 and $399.

IDC expects this strong growth to continue through the holiday season when prices are expected to further decrease as vendors battle for market share.

‘We are thinking that the market will reach about 9-9.3 million units shipped for the whole year,’ said Chris Chute, analyst, IDC.

‘Digital cameras are the in category for this holiday season, and consumer confidence has not really affected the category. That means a strong Q4 timeframe,’ Chute said.
